区块链最新交易量排名前
2024-11-30
区块链工程技术是一种分布式账本技术,利用密码学和分布式系统设计来确保数据的安全性、不可篡改性和共识性。它是一种去中心化的数据库技术,通过将数据存储在多个节点上,实现了数据的分散存储和共享。区块链工程技术包括区块链系统的设计、开发和维护等方面的知识和技能。
区块链工程技术在金融行业的应用最为广泛,包括加密货币、智能合约、支付结算等方面。另外,还有供应链管理、物联网、数字版权、医疗健康等领域也开始尝试应用区块链技术。区块链工程技术的应用领域还在不断扩展中。
区块链工程技术的核心原理包括:分布式共识机制、去中心化存储、哈希指针链表和加密算法。分布式共识机制确保了多个节点对区块链上的数据达成一致的共识;去中心化存储使得数据存储在全网的多个节点上,提高了数据的安全性和可靠性;哈希指针链表将区块按照时间顺序链接在一起,形成数据的块链结构;加密算法保证了区块链中的数据不可篡改和隐私安全。
成为一名区块链工程师需要具备扎实的计算机基础知识,包括数据结构、算法、网络编程等。此外,还需要熟悉区块链相关的技术和工具,如比特币、以太坊、智能合约等。可以通过参加相关的培训课程、自学教程、实践项目等方式提升自己的技能。同时,参与区块链社区、交流论坛,积累经验和人脉也是非常重要的。
区块链工程技术的未来发展趋势包括以下几个方面: 1. 跨链技术的发展:实现不同区块链之间的互通和数据流通; 2. 隐私保护技术的改进:保护用户的隐私数据,推动区块链应用的发展; 3. 标准化与监管:制定统一的标准和监管政策,促进行业的健康发展; 4. 应用拓展:将区块链技术应用到更多的行业和领域,推动创新和发展。
区块链工程技术存在以下挑战: 1. 性能区块链的性能仍然有待提高,交易速度和吞吐量较低; 2. 法律法规:目前国内外对于区块链技术的法律法规还不完善,存在一定的法律风险; 3. 隐私保护:区块链技术的公开性与隐私保护之间存在一定的冲突; 4. 应用场景限制:目前区块链技术在某些行业和领域的应用场景还不够明确; 5. 安全风险:区块链系统的安全性仍然面临着各种攻击和漏洞的威胁。
区块链工程师的职业前景非常广阔。随着区块链技术的不断发展和应用的不断拓展,对于具备区块链技术能力的人才需求也在逐渐增加。从事区块链工程的人员可以在金融、物流、医疗、智能合约等行业中找到广阔的就业机会。另外,随着区块链技术的发展,还会涌现出更多的创新项目和创业机会。